Sundar Shanta Nepal: Traveling Peace Concert from Oct 15

Himal Association with nepa~laya (event manager) is launching a traveling peace concert 2005 entitled 'Sundar Shanta Nepal' from 15th October.



The traveling peace concert will travel to 8 places across the country from Mechi to Mahakali and will conclude in Bhaktapur on 30th October.

Organizers said it is a traveling peace concert that aims at bringing together singing artists of different generations onto a single platform with the objective of entertaining the masses while also spreading the message of peace and brotherhood.

The members of the team are Meera Rana, Om Bikram Bista, Sapana Shree, Kunti Moktan, Satya and Swaroop Acharya, Jyoti Ghimire along with Nepathya Band.

As per the information given by the organizers this is to be the biggest event of its kind in Nepal and is expected to cater to a cumulative mass of over 300,000 people.

Reputed organizations active in social, educational and cultural sectors will act as local partners for the shows. All proceeds from the ticket sales will go to support local initiatives taken by these organisations.

The 'Sundar Shanta Nepal' schedule is as follows:

The artist profile is as follows:

Meera Rana

A singer since the tender age of 12, Meera Rana is still going strong after 40 years in this profession. With more than 1600 to her credit, Meera has sung songs of various genres-classical, bhajan, modern and folk.

Timi Ruwaune Mero Dhoko Hoina, Makhmali Cholo, You Matt Chadeko Sanjhama, Baduli Lagyo? are some of her hits.

Om Bikram Bista

Om Bikram Bista is considered as a living legend of Nepali Pop. During the past 35 years of his involvement in the music field, he has recorded over 600 songs and released 10 albums. He has performed in many places within and beyond the nation.

Ma Mauntama Aljhiraheko, Sunchandi Bhanda, Ko ho tyo? are some of his super hits.

Kunti Moktan

Kunti is amongst the immensely popular Singers of Nepal. She has 7 albums and around 400 songs to her credit. She has traveled and performed extensively within Nepal and abroad.

A few of her latest mega hits include Dharan Dhankuta, Mathi Mathi Sailungema, Gothalo Janda, Choli Ramo and Humla-Jumla.

Sapana Shree

Her first recording goes back to when she was just 5. Since then there has been no looking back. An extremely talented and versatile singer, Sapana has recorded more than 1200 songs till date.

Hereko Timilai, Kata Kata Udhdai Cha, Chiuri Botaima? are some of her hits.

Satya - Swaroop Raj Acharya

Siblings parents can be proud of, would be the right phrase for these two brothers. Sons of the legendary Bhakta Raj Acharya, these two have undoubtedly inherited the musical talents of their father. However with their effort, they have been able to create their own names as well.

These two are versatile and are considered as a potentials asset to Nepali music in the days to come.

Jyoti Ghimire

Jyoti is a well known and an experienced guitarist. He has spent more than 25 years in active music. He is leading the musicians to support the artists in this show. Jyoti has also tried his luck with vocals and it has worked.

His recent hits include Maski Maski and Nasalu timro herai.

Nepathya (Amrit Gurung)

Formed in 1990, Nepathya is considered the ace and the most earthy folk-rock band of Nepal. With 6 albums released and the 7th one already recorded, Nepathya has always been trend setters in the field of Nepali pop/rock. Amrit Gurung, the key person of Nepathya is amongst the key driving force behind Sundar Shana Nepal.

Additionally, few prominent artists who have confirmed to join Sundar Shanta Nepal from their respective localities are:

The Buds Band will join in Hetauda, Deauda Master Nanda Krishna Joshi will join in Dhangadi, and The classic-Deurali Band will play in Palpa.
